The cloves, which are used in food preparation are.

  1. Seeds

  2. Leaves

  3. Flower buds

  4. Stem tips


Correct Option: C
Explanation:

Cloves are the dried flower buds of an evergreen tree native to eastern Indonesia. Cloves are a versatile spice that can be used in drinks and in both sweet and savoury dishes. 

So, the correct option is 'Flower buds'.

Biennials are

  1. Plants, which remain vegetative in first growing season but produce flowers in the next season.

  2. Plants producing flowers twice in their lifecycle.

  3. Plants, which flower many times.

  4. Plants finishing their lifecycle in one season only.


Correct Option: A
Explanation:

Biennials are plants, that complete their life cycle in two growing seasons. They produce rosettes of leaves and sometimes the stems the first year, but do not flower until the second, after which they die.

Which one of the following statements is not correct?

  1. Unisexual flowers exhibit cross pollination.

  2. Unisexual flowers possess both stamen and pistil.

  3. After fertilisation, flowers give rise to fruits.

  4. The sequence of events of sexual reproduction in a flower is: pollination, fertilisation, embryo, seed.


Correct Option: B
Explanation:

Unisexual flower is the one that possesses either stamens or carpels but not both.
Flowers give rise to fruit and seeds.
Thus, the correct answer is option (B), 'Unisexual flowers possess both stamen and pistil'.
